Abstract

The invention discloses a hot air dryer, comprising a material channel and a gas channel, the material channel includes a feeding belt conveyor arranged obliquely, a feeding hopper connected to the top of the feeding belt conveyor, a feeding hopper connected to the bottom of the feeding hopper The rotary cylinder, the low end of the rotary cylinder is connected with a trommel screen; the gas passage includes a combustion cylinder connected to the low end of the rotary cylinder, a return pipe connected to the high end of the rotary cylinder, a return pipe connected to the The cyclone separator, the induced draft fan connected to the air outlet of the cyclone separator, the air outlet of the induced draft fan is connected to the exhaust chimney; the exhaust chimney is also provided with a return branch pipe, and the return flow branch pipe is connected to in the combustor. The hot air dryer of the present invention has simple pipeline arrangement and convenient installation, and can recirculate and reuse air with waste heat, so that the utilization rate of fuel is high, the wasted heat is less, energy is saved, and drying efficiency is improved.

technical field [0001] The invention relates to a hot air dryer, which belongs to the technical field of drying equipment in the metal recycling process. Background technique [0002] At present, the production process of primary aluminum consumes a lot of energy, and whether it is indirect or direct, the emission of greenhouse gases is relatively large. The primary aluminum industry accounts for the largest share of emissions from the non-ferrous metals industry. The energy consumption of primary aluminum in the industrial production process mainly comes from bauxite mining, alumina production, aluminum electrolysis and carbon anode production, among which the aluminum electrolysis process consumes the most energy. Compared with electrolysis in the production of primary aluminum, the utilization cost of recycled aluminum is only 10% of the latter, and in terms of energy consumption, recycled aluminum is only 5% of the former.
